Barndominium floor plans play an important part in building your new barndominium. They are what will help you design your new home. They will help you maximize the space inside, decide what size bedrooms you have, where they are located, and how to set up the open concept of the kitchen to the living room.

Looking at the floor plans, you will see the different layouts and figure out which is best for you and your family. When you are ready to build your barndominium, the builder and you will sit down and look at the different plans. The first thing you need to decide is the size of the barndominium. Then you have to decide how many bedrooms.

Various floor plans will help you visualize just what the finished product will be. There will be no surprises, and wishing you had done it differently. You have several floor plans to choose from, so pick the one that works best.

Floor plans will also be able to show you the space you will have if you add a storage area or a garage. They will also show you what space you would have without them. Use the floor plans to get the space you want in your new barndominium.

Whether it’s an open-concept living space with an oversized shop area or more along the lines of a traditional house, your floor plan is a key component when building your new barndominium.

While barndominiums can range from 1500 to 3000 square feet, that space can go fast when you start adding storage and bedrooms. You want to choose a floor plan that helps you maximize your space.

Items like where your bedrooms will be located, having a seamless flow from the kitchen to the living room, and thinking through your storage/garage spaces are important decisions before you start building.

What floor is best for money? ›

Wood floors are one of the best investments you can make. They're durable, versatile, and most buyers love them. According to real estate experts, the average ROI for installing hardwood floors is about 70% to 80%, and wood floors can boost the sales price of your home as much as 2.5%.

How thick should barndominium floor be? ›

For barndominiums up to 1,500 sq. ft., most recommendations fall between a 4” and 6″ thick slab. This accommodates moderate traffic and furnishings adequately without excessive concrete use. The steel perimeter beams of barndominium kits require less internal slab support than wood framing.

How much does it cost to heat the floor in a barndominium? ›

Installing electric radiant heat averages between $4-$8 per interior foot depending on factors like supplemental insulation needs. A 1,500 square foot barndominium would therefore range from $6,000-$12,000 installed.

What is a shouse? ›

The word “shouse” comes from two words, shop and house. A shouse is essentially a personal workshop and/or storage space that's connected to a house. It's often situated on a piece of land used for fishing, hunting, or a different recreational activity.

Do barndominiums hold their value? ›

Barndominiums normally retain their resale value and may even increase in value gradually, although more slowly than a standard home. However, these homes are still rare in some parts of the country, and it may be challenging to get an accurate appraisal in an area where there are few.
